The New Micro Nasal Osteotome is a finely engineered ENT and plastic surgery instrument designed for precise and controlled cutting of nasal bones during rhinoplasty and nasal reconstructive procedures. It is specifically developed for working in narrow and delicate anatomical areas where accuracy is essential.
Its slim, sharp cutting edge allows surgeons to perform clean osteotomies with minimal trauma to surrounding tissues, ensuring better surgical outcomes and smoother bone reshaping. The compact micro design improves access inside confined nasal spaces while maintaining excellent control throughout the procedure.
The ergonomically balanced handle provides a firm and comfortable grip, helping reduce hand fatigue and enhancing precision during delicate bone work. This ensures stability even in complex and prolonged surgeries.
Manufactured from premium surgical-grade stainless steel, the instrument offers high durability, corrosion resistance, and consistent performance through repeated sterilization cycles.
